Gutter Maintenance in Longmont, CO
Gutter maintenance services involve inspecting, cleaning, and repairing the gutter system to ensure proper water flow away from the property. These projects typically include removing leaves, debris, and obstructions, checking for leaks or damage, and making necessary repairs to prevent water backup or damage to the roof, siding, and foundation. Homeowners often seek these services to protect their property from water-related issues, especially after storms or during seasonal changes that can lead to clogged or damaged gutters.
Before requesting gutter maintenance,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ether cleaning, repairs, or replacements are needed. It’s also helpful to know the condition of the existing gutter system and if any underlying issues, such as fascia or soffit damage, should be addressed. Proper maintenance can extend the lifespan of gutters and prevent costly repairs, making it a valuable step in overall property care.

Common Gutter Maintenance Jobs
Gutter Cleaning - removal of leaves, debris, and blockages to ensure proper water flow.
Gutter Inspection - thorough assessment of gutter systems to identify damage or wear.
Gutter Repair - fixing leaks, sagging sections, or loose components for optimal performance.
Gutter Replacement - installing new gutters to replace outdated or damaged systems.
Gutter Guard Installation - adding covers to prevent debris buildup and reduce maintenance needs.
Downspout Maintenance - clearing and repairing downspouts to ensure effective drainage away from the property.
Gutter Maintenance Questions
What is gutter maintenance? Gutter maintenance involves cleaning and inspecting gutters to prevent blockages and water damage around the property.
How often should gutters be cleaned? Gutters should typically be cleaned at least twice a year, especially during fall and spring.
What are signs that gutters need attention? Overflowing water, sagging gutters, and debris buildup are common indicators that gutters require maintenance.
Why is gutter inspection important? Regular inspections help identify potential issues early, preventing costly repairs and water damage to the property.
